English
Etymology
From Medieval Latin sexagesimalis, from sexāgēsimus (“sixtieth”) + -ālis (“-al”), from sexāgintā (“sixty”). Cognate with sexagenary and sexagenarian. Cf. sextal.
Pronunciation
- IPA(key): /ˌsɛk.sə.ˈdʒɛ.sɪ.məl/
- Hyphenation: sexa‧ge‧si‧mal
Adjective
sexagesimal (not comparable)
- (mathematics) Of, related to, or based on the number sixty.
- Coordinate terms: decimal, quadragesimal
The common English divisions of time, longitude, and latitude are all computed using sexagesimal arithmetic.

Noun
sexagesimal (plural sexagesimals)
- (mathematics) A fraction involving division by 60; a sixtieth part of something.
Decimals are actually less convenient than sexagesimals for working with most common fractions.
- (mathematics) A base-60 number.
Babylonian mathematics was computed in sexagesimals.
